1991 Donkervoort S8 vs. 1986 Vauxhall Belmont

To start off, 1991 Donkervoort S8 is newer by 5 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1986 Vauxhall Belmont.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1986 Vauxhall Belmont would be higher. At 1,993 cc (4 cylinders), 1991 Donkervoort S8 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1991 Donkervoort S8 (115 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 41 more horse power than 1986 Vauxhall Belmont. (74 HP @ 5800 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1991 Donkervoort S8 should accelerate faster than 1986 Vauxhall Belmont.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1986 Vauxhall Belmont weights approximately 285 kg more than 1991 Donkervoort S8.

Because 1991 Donkervoort S8 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1991 Donkervoort S8.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1986 Vauxhall Belmont,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1991 Donkervoort S8 (166 Nm @ 4000 RPM) has 65 more torque (in Nm) than 1986 Vauxhall Belmont. (101 Nm @ 3800 RPM). This means 1991 Donkervoort S8 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1986 Vauxhall Belmont.
